Ruled out for Week 18
Adebo (hamstring) has been ruled out for Sunday's matchup against the Panthers, Nick Underhill of NewOrleans.Football reports.
Analysis: Adebo played all 53 of the Saints' defensive snaps in Week 17, so it's unclear when he suffered the hamstring injury. The severity of the issue is also uncertain, but with the Saints out of playoff contention, the second-year cornerback's season is now over. Across 13 appearances, he totaled 60 tackles and seven pass defenses.

Eight tackles Sunday
Adebo recorded eight tackles (six solo) and one pass defended in Sunday's 24-0 win against the Raiders.
Analysis: Adebo notched eight tackles for the third time in just five games played this season, and he has now defended one pass in each of his last four outings. The 23-year-old was also able to play 100 percent of New Orleans' defensive snaps after missing the Week 7 loss to the Cardinals with a knee injury. Adebo could continue to play a productive role if fellow staring cornerback Marshon Lattimore (abdomen) remains sidelined for next Monday's game against the Ravens.

Managing left ankle sprain
Adebo said Wednesday that he's dealing with a sprained left ankle, Terrin Waack of NOLA.com reports.
Analysis: Adebo sustained his injury during practice last Wednesday and didn't suit up during Friday's preseason finale against the Chargers. He hasn't yet practiced this week but said Wednesday that he expects to play in the Saints' regular-season opener against Atlanta on Sept. 11. Adebo will presumably be monitored over the next week and a half, but his ankle issue doesn't sound like a significant concern.
